This book is a comprehensive resource on the 39th United States Congress, providing an in-depth examination of its legislative and executive proceedings from 1865-1867. It delves into the political landscape during a transformative period, as the nation grappled with the aftermath of the Civil War, slavery, and the assassination of President Lincoln. The book analyzes important congressional actions, including the establishment of the Freedmen's Bureau, the passage of the Civil Rights Act, and debates over Reconstruction. Through the author's thorough research, readers gain valuable insights into the complex dynamics and challenges faced by the country during this pivotal era.
